Sancheong-gun to Develop 110ha of Forest Resources This Year with 640 Million Won Investment
[Asia Economy Yeongnam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Choi Soon-kyung] Sancheong-gun, Gyeongnam announced on the 26th that it will promote an economic and public forest resource development project that has high utilization value and is effective in disaster prevention.
This year's afforestation project, with a budget of 640 million won, covers an area of about 110 hectares. Economic tree afforestation such as cypress and lily trees accounts for 73.4 hectares, and forest disaster prevention afforestation such as Hovenia dulcis covers about 25.1 hectares.
Sancheong-gun is establishing a forest income base by creating 37 hectares of nectar trees such as robinia and alnus for local residents' income generation, and is also promoting a 3-hectare afforestation project to reduce fine dust, which has recently been pointed out as a social issue.
